Q: The earth's radius is approximately _____.
  • A. 6,070 km
  • B. 6,170 km
  • C. 6,270 km
  • D. 6,370 km
Correct Answer: Option D - The radius of earth at the equator is 3,963 miles (6,378 kilometers), according to NASA's Goddard space flight center. Earth polar radius is 3.950 miles (6,356 km). Using those measurements, the equatorial circumference of earth is about 24,901 miles (40,075 km). The total surface area of Earth is about 197 million square miles (510 million square km).
